 Use of 6-Hydroxykaempferol


6-Hydroxykaempferol, a flavonoid, is a competitive tyrosinase inhibitor with an IC50 value of 124 μM. 6-Hydroxykaempferol has a Ki value of 148 μM relative to L-DOPA as a substrate and effectively inhibits the activity of the enzyme by binding to the active site of the enzyme[1].

 Chemical & Physical Properties

Density 1.799g/cm3
Boiling Point 669.3ºC at 760 mmHg
Melting Point >320 ºC (ethanol )
Molecular Formula C15H10O7
Molecular Weight 302.23600
Flash Point 258.4ºC
Exact Mass 302.04300
PSA 131.36000
LogP 1.98800
Index of Refraction 1.823
Water Solubility Very slightly soluble (0.24 g/L) (25 ºC)
